    Choosing The Best Appliances for Home Energy Efficiency

    Choosing the best appliances for home energy efficiency is essential for reducing household energy consumption and lowering utility bills. Energy-efficient appliances not only save money but also contribute to environmental sustainability by reducing greenhouse gas emissions. This guide will help you choose the best appliances for home energy efficiency, focusing on the updated energy labelling system and practical tips for various categories of appliances.

    Importance of Energy-Efficient Appliances

    Energy-efficient appliances offer several benefits:

    • Cost Savings: Lower energy consumption translates to reduced utility bills.
    • Environmental Impact: Reduced energy use helps decrease carbon emissions.
    • Enhanced Performance: Many energy-efficient appliances feature advanced technologies that improve performance and longevity.
    • Compliance with Standards: Using energy-efficient appliances ensures compliance with government energy standards and potential eligibility for rebates and incentives.

    Updated Energy Labels

    The energy labelling system has been updated to simplify and provide more accurate information. The new labels range from A (most efficient) to G (least efficient), replacing the previous A+++ to D scale. This change aims to make it easier for consumers to identify the most energy-efficient products.

    Key Features of the New Energy Labels:

    • Simplified Scale: The new labels use a consistent A to G scale.
    • QR Codes: Scanning the QR code on the label provides additional product information.
    • Energy Consumption: Clearly displayed energy consumption for specific usage periods, such as per 100 cycles for washing machines or per 1,000 hours of use for TVs.
    • Product-Specific Information: Additional icons and data relevant to each appliance type, such as noise levels, water consumption, and capacity.

    Steps to Choosing Energy-Efficient Appliances

    1. Check Energy Labels
      • New A-G Scale: Look for appliances with an A or B rating to ensure high energy efficiency.
      • Energy Consumption: Pay attention to the energy consumption figures provided on the label.
    2. Consider the Size and Capacity
      • Choose appliances that are appropriately sized for your household needs. Larger appliances typically consume more energy, so select a size that matches your requirements without being excessive.
    3. Evaluate the Features and Technologies
      • Inverter Technology: Appliances with inverter technology, such as refrigerators and air conditioners, adjust their power consumption based on the actual demand, leading to significant energy savings.
      • Smart Appliances: Smart appliances can be controlled remotely and programmed to operate during off-peak hours, reducing energy costs.
      • Eco Modes: Many appliances come with eco modes that use less energy by optimizing performance.
    4. Assess the Total Cost of Ownership
      • Consider not only the purchase price but also the operating costs over the appliance’s lifetime. Energy-efficient appliances may have higher upfront costs but offer substantial savings over time.
    5. Research Reviews and Ratings
      • Read customer reviews and expert ratings to understand the performance, reliability, and energy efficiency of the appliance. Look for consistent feedback on energy savings and user satisfaction.

    Categories of Energy-Efficient Appliances

    Kitchen Appliances

    1. Refrigerators and Freezers
      • Energy Label: Look for models rated A or B.
      • Inverter Technology: Choose models with inverter technology for efficient cooling.
      • Size and Features: Opt for models with appropriate capacity and features like energy-efficient lighting and temperature control.
    2. Ovens and Cooktops
      • Induction Cooktops: Induction cooktops are more energy-efficient than traditional electric or gas cooktops because they heat pots directly.
      • Convection Ovens: Convection ovens use fans to circulate heat, cooking food more evenly and quickly, thus saving energy.
    3. Dishwashers
      • Energy Label: Look for models rated A or B.
      • Eco Modes: Use eco modes and delayed start features to run the dishwasher during off-peak hours.
      • Water Efficiency: Choose models that use less water per cycle.

    Laundry Appliances

    1. Washing Machines
      • Energy Label: Look for models rated A or B.
      • Load Sensing: Choose models with load sensing technology that adjusts water and energy use based on the load size.
      • Spin Speed: Higher spin speeds reduce drying time, saving energy.
    2. Tumble Dryers
      • Heat Pump Technology: Heat pump dryers are more energy-efficient than traditional models as they recycle heat within the dryer.
      • Sensor Drying: Choose models with sensor drying to avoid over-drying and save energy.

    Heating and Cooling Systems

    1. Boilers
      • Condensing Boilers: Condensing boilers are more efficient as they recover heat from the exhaust gases.
      • Programmable Thermostats: Use programmable thermostats to control heating and reduce energy consumption.
    2. Air Conditioners and Heat Pumps
      • Energy Label: Look for models rated A or B.
      • Inverter Technology: Choose models with inverter technology for efficient cooling and heating.
      • Seasonal Efficiency: Consider the Seasonal Energy Efficiency Ratio (SEER) and the Heating Seasonal Performance Factor (HSPF) for better efficiency.

    Lighting

    1. LED Bulbs
      • Energy Efficiency: LED bulbs use up to 80% less energy than traditional incandescent bulbs and last significantly longer.
      • Colour Temperature: Choose the right colour temperature (measured in Kelvin) for different settings. Warm white (2700-3000K) is ideal for living areas, while cool white (4000-5000K) is suitable for workspaces.
    2. Smart Lighting
      • Automated Control: Smart lighting systems allow you to control lights remotely, set schedules, and reduce energy use.
      • Dimming Features: Use dimmable LED bulbs to adjust the brightness and save energy.

    Example of Choosing Energy-Efficient Appliances

    Choosing a Refrigerator

    1. Energy Label: Look for an A or B rated model.
    2. Inverter Technology: Select a refrigerator with inverter technology for efficient cooling.
    3. Size: Choose a size that fits your household needs without being excessively large.
    4. Features: Consider features like frost-free technology and energy-efficient LED lighting.
    5. Reviews: Check reviews for reliability and energy performance.

    Choosing a Washing Machine

    1. Energy Label: Look for an A or B rated model.
    2. Load Sensing: Choose a model with load sensing to optimise water and energy use.
    3. Spin Speed: Select a machine with high spin speeds to reduce drying time.
    4. Features: Look for features like quick wash and eco modes.
    5. Reviews: Read customer reviews for feedback on energy savings and performance.

    Tips for Maximising Energy Efficiency

    • Regular Maintenance: Keep appliances well-maintained to ensure they operate efficiently.
    • Proper Use: Use appliances according to the manufacturer’s instructions and take advantage of energy-saving features.
    • Unplug When Not in Use: Unplug appliances when they are not in use to avoid phantom energy consumption.
    • Energy Monitoring: Use smart meters or energy monitoring devices to track and manage your energy consumption.
